解锁高效代理管理:Shadowrocket批量导入全攻略与深度体验

看看资讯 / 38人浏览

在当今数字化时代,网络自由已成为许多用户的刚需。作为iOS平台上广受欢迎的代理工具,Shadowrocket以其强大的功能和简洁的界面赢得了众多技术爱好者的青睐。本文将带您深入探索Shadowrocket的批量导入功能,从基础概念到实战操作,再到使用技巧与深度思考,为您呈现一份全面而详尽的指南。

一、Shadowrocket:iOS代理工具的明珠

在众多代理客户端中,Shadowrocket犹如一颗璀璨的明珠,闪耀在iOS设备的网络工具领域。这款专为苹果生态系统设计的应用,不仅界面美观、操作流畅,更重要的是它支持几乎所有主流的代理协议。从经典的Shadowsocks到新兴的Vmess、Trojan协议,Shadowrocket都能完美兼容,为用户提供了丰富的选择空间。

我曾尝试过市面上多款代理工具,但Shadowrocket在稳定性和功能性上的平衡令人印象深刻。特别是在网络环境复杂多变的情况下,它能够智能地选择最优线路,保持连接的稳定性。这种"智能路由"的特性,配合其强大的批量管理能力,使得管理多个代理配置变得异常轻松。

二、批量导入:效率革命的核心功能

对于经常需要切换不同代理服务器的用户来说,逐个手动添加配置无异于一场噩梦。想象一下,当您需要同时管理十几甚至几十个服务器配置时,传统的手动输入方式不仅耗时耗力,还极易出错。这正是Shadowrocket批量导入功能的价值所在——它将繁琐的重复劳动转化为一键操作,实现了代理管理领域的"工业革命"。

批量导入不仅仅是简单的"复制粘贴",它背后体现的是一种高效的工作哲学。通过精心设计的导入机制,Shadowrocket允许用户将复杂的技术配置转化为可批量处理的数字资产。这种设计思维上的突破,使得普通用户也能轻松驾驭专业级的网络配置。

三、实战演练:从零开始的批量导入指南

1. 配置文件的准备艺术

批量导入的第一步是准备合适的配置文件,这看似简单却暗藏玄机。优质的配置文件应当包含完整的服务器信息:地址、端口、加密方式、密码等关键字段缺一不可。根据我的经验,JSON格式因其结构清晰、易于编辑而成为首选,特别是当需要处理大量配置时。

一个专业建议:在创建配置文件时,可以采用"模板化"方法。先制作一个标准的配置模板,然后通过替换变量值的方式批量生成多个配置。这种方法不仅效率高,还能最大限度地保证配置的统一性和准确性。

2. 导入过程的精妙细节

进入Shadowrocket应用后,点击右上角的"+"号选择"导入"选项,系统会呈现多种导入途径。这里特别值得一提的是"从URL导入"功能——它允许用户通过一个简单的链接就能完成所有配置的部署,这种云端同步的思维展现了开发者的前瞻性设计理念。

在实际操作中,我发现一个实用技巧:可以先将配置文件上传至个人网盘或GitHub仓库,然后通过生成的URL链接进行导入。这样不仅方便管理配置版本,还能实现多设备间的同步更新,可谓一举多得。

3. 导入后的验证与优化

导入完成并不意味着工作的结束,而是精细化管理的开始。在Shadowrocket的主界面,每个配置项都会显示基本的连接状态,但深入检查才能确保万无一失。我的建议是:逐一测试每个导入的配置,特别关注延迟和稳定性表现。

一个高级技巧是利用Shadowrocket的"测速"功能,对所有导入的配置进行批量测速,然后根据结果进行智能排序。这样在实际使用时,系统会自动优先选择最优线路,大幅提升使用体验。

四、避坑指南:常见问题与专业解决方案

1. 格式错误的诊断与修复

配置文件格式错误是批量导入中最常见的问题之一。当遇到导入失败时,首先应该检查文件的基本语法。对于JSON文件,可以使用在线JSON验证工具进行检查;对于TXT文件,则需确保每行的格式符合Shadowrocket的要求。

我曾遇到一个典型案例:用户因为配置文件中的一个多余逗号导致整个批量导入失败。这种细微的错误往往难以用肉眼发现,此时专业的代码编辑器(如VS Code)的语法高亮功能就能派上大用场。

2. 特殊字符的处理艺术

在代理配置中,密码字段经常包含各种特殊字符,这些字符在批量导入时可能引发意外问题。我的经验是:对于包含特殊字符的字段,最好进行适当的编码处理(如URL编码),这样可以最大限度地保证兼容性。

3. 配置冲突的智能解决

当导入的配置与现有配置发生冲突时(如同名配置),Shadowrocket提供了灵活的解决选项。我建议选择"保留两者"选项,然后手动进行比对和整合,这样可以避免重要配置的意外丢失。

五、进阶技巧:批量导入的高阶玩法

1. 自动化脚本的魔力

对于技术爱好者来说,可以编写简单的Shell脚本或Python脚本来自动生成Shadowrocket配置文件。这种方法特别适合需要频繁更新大量配置的专业用户。通过脚本化处理,不仅效率倍增,还能实现配置的动态生成。

2. 版本控制的专业之道

将配置文件纳入Git等版本控制系统管理是一个专业级的做法。这样不仅可以追踪配置的历史变更,还能方便地进行团队协作。当配置需要更新时,只需拉取最新版本然后重新导入即可。

3. 配置分组的智慧

Shadowrocket虽然没有原生的分组功能,但我们可以通过命名规则模拟这一特性。例如,在配置名称前加上"[工作]"、"[娱乐]"等前缀,然后在搜索时过滤相关配置。这种简单的命名策略能大幅提升管理效率。

六、安全考量:批量导入的风险防控

1. 来源验证的重要性

批量导入虽然方便,但也带来了安全风险。我强烈建议只导入来自可信来源的配置文件,对于不明来源的配置应当进行严格审查。一个实用的做法是:先在小范围内测试新导入的配置,确认安全后再大规模部署。

2. 敏感信息的保护策略

配置文件中往往包含服务器密码等敏感信息。在存储和传输这些文件时,应当采取适当的加密措施。比如,可以使用加密压缩包来传输配置文件,或者使用安全的云存储服务进行分享。

3. 定期审计的必要性

即使初始导入成功,也应定期审计现有配置。检查是否有配置过期、是否有未授权的修改等。这种主动的安全意识能够防患于未然,避免潜在的风险。

七、未来展望:批量导入功能的进化方向

虽然Shadowrocket的批量导入已经相当完善,但从技术发展的角度看仍有提升空间。我期待未来版本能够加入以下特性:

  1. 可视化批量编辑界面:直接在应用内对多个配置进行统一编辑
  2. 智能去重功能:自动识别并合并相似的配置
  3. 云端同步集成:与iCloud等服务的深度整合,实现无缝同步
  4. 配置健康检查:自动检测配置的有效性并给出修复建议

这些改进将进一步降低用户的技术门槛,使代理管理变得更加智能和人性化。

八、深度思考:效率工具背后的哲学

Shadowrocket的批量导入功能看似只是一个技术特性,实则反映了一种深刻的生产力哲学。在信息爆炸的时代,能够高效地处理批量任务已成为现代人的核心竞争力。这种"批量思维"可以迁移到工作生活的方方面面:

  1. 标准化:建立统一的工作模板和流程
  2. 自动化:用工具代替重复劳动
  3. 批量化:集中处理相似任务
  4. 优化:持续改进工作方法

当我们掌握了这种思维模式,就能在数字时代的浪潮中游刃有余,真正成为技术的主人而非奴隶。

结语:掌握工具,释放潜能

通过本文的系统介绍,相信您已经对Shadowrocket的批量导入功能有了全面而深入的理解。从基础操作到高级技巧,从问题解决到安全考量,我们希望为您呈现的不仅是一个功能的使用方法,更是一种高效工作的思维方式。

技术工具的价值在于解放人的创造力。当您熟练掌握了Shadowrocket的批量导入技巧后,那些曾经繁琐的网络配置工作将变得轻松愉快,而您则可以将宝贵的时间和精力投入到真正重要的事情上。这,或许就是现代科技带给我们最美好的礼物。

最后,愿您在数字世界的探索之旅中,既能享受技术带来的便利,又能保持独立思考的能力,真正成为网络空间的主宰者。

安卓设备上Clash代理工具的终极使用指南:从入门到精通

引言:为什么选择Clash?

在当今高度互联的世界中,网络自由和隐私保护变得尤为重要。无论是为了突破地域限制访问全球资源,还是为了保护个人数据安全,一款可靠的代理工具都不可或缺。而在众多选择中,Clash凭借其开源特性、多协议支持和高度可定制性脱颖而出,成为技术爱好者和普通用户的首选解决方案。

本文将带您全面了解如何在安卓设备上部署和使用Clash,从基础安装到高级配置,手把手教您掌握这款强大的网络工具。


第一章:认识Clash——不只是简单的代理工具

Clash不仅仅是一个VPN应用,它是一个功能完整的网络流量管理平台。与其他同类工具相比,它具有以下独特优势:

  1. 多协议支持:无论是Shadowsocks、VMess还是Trojan,Clash都能完美兼容,让您轻松切换不同代理方案。
  2. 规则引擎:通过灵活的规则配置,您可以实现分应用代理、广告拦截等高级功能。
  3. 性能优异:基于Go语言开发,Clash在资源占用和速度表现上都优于许多传统代理工具。
  4. 开源透明:作为开源项目,Clash的代码公开可查,杜绝了后门风险。

第二章:安卓设备上的Clash安装指南

2.1 准备工作

在开始安装前,请确保您的设备满足以下条件:
- 安卓版本5.0及以上
- 至少50MB的可用存储空间
- 可靠的网络连接

专业建议:虽然Clash可以在较旧设备上运行,但为了获得最佳体验,建议使用安卓8.0及以上系统。

2.2 获取安装包

由于Clash不在Google Play商店上架,您需要通过以下方式获取:

  1. 官方渠道:访问GitHub仓库(如ClashForAndroid),下载最新稳定版APK。
  2. 镜像站点:部分第三方应用市场(如APKMirror)也会提供经过验证的版本。

安全警示:务必从可信来源下载,避免安装被篡改的版本。

2.3 安装步骤

  1. 进入设备设置→安全→开启"允许来自未知来源的安装"
  2. 找到下载的APK文件并点击安装
  3. 安装完成后,建议关闭未知来源安装选项以增强安全性

第三章:Clash配置全解析

3.1 基础配置流程

  1. 导入订阅

    • 进入Profiles页面
    • 点击"New Profile"
    • 选择"URL"方式并输入您的订阅链接
  2. 规则设置

    • 在"Config"页面选择适合的规则集(如"Rule"模式)
    • 可自定义规则实现分应用代理
  3. 节点选择

    • 在"Proxies"页面测试各节点延迟
    • 启用"Auto Select"实现智能切换

3.2 高级技巧

  • 分流策略:通过编辑配置文件,可以实现:

    • 国内直连,国外代理
    • 特定应用走指定节点
    • 广告域名屏蔽
  • TUN模式:在较新版本中,启用TUN模式可以获得更好的兼容性


第四章:使用中的常见问题与解决方案

4.1 连接问题排查

| 现象 | 可能原因 | 解决方案 | |------|----------|----------| | 无法连接 | 订阅失效 | 更新订阅链接 | | 速度慢 | 节点负载高 | 切换其他节点 | | 频繁断开 | 网络不稳定 | 检查WiFi/移动数据 |

4.2 性能优化建议

  1. 定期清理缓存数据
  2. 关闭不必要的规则组
  3. 在电池优化设置中排除Clash

第五章:安全与隐私注意事项

  1. 订阅安全

    • 避免使用来路不明的免费订阅
    • 定期更换订阅链接
  2. 权限管理

    • 仅授予必要的VPN权限
    • 关注应用的网络访问记录
  3. 数据保护

    • 敏感操作时启用"系统代理"模式
    • 考虑配合DoH/DoT使用

结语:掌握Clash,畅游网络世界

通过本文的详细指导,您已经掌握了在安卓设备上使用Clash的全套技能。从基础安装到高级配置,从问题排查到安全防护,希望这些知识能帮助您构建更自由、更安全的网络环境。

专家点评:Clash代表了新一代代理工具的发展方向——它不仅解决了"能不能连接"的问题,更通过精细化的流量管理,让用户获得"如何更好连接"的控制权。在安卓平台上的表现尤其亮眼,既保留了桌面端的强大功能,又针对移动场景做了优化。随着5G时代的到来,这类工具的重要性只会与日俱增。

现在,打开您的Clash应用,开始探索无边界的网络世界吧!如果您有任何使用心得或问题,欢迎在评论区分享讨论。